Mission Statement

It is the philosophy of the college to assist the student in obtaining the knowledge and skills needed to succeed in both professional and personal environments. The College’s programs implement this philosophy by: • Providing specialized training in career fields that offer employment opportunities. • Emphasizing business skills designed to enhance employability. • Providing general education coursework which emphasizes personal development- communication skills and self-confidence. • Assisting students in developing skills- attitudes- and work habits consistent with good business practices so that they will achieve a level of employability.
